Israeli warplanes Wednesday killed eight people across Lebanon, according to sources. A Lebanese official said five people were killed after Israeli warplanes targeted a civil defence centre in the Aitaroun town, two in a raid on Zawtar and one a raid on Mashghara in the western Bekaa. He added that the towns of Khiyam, Kfar Kila, Marjeyoun Plain, Adaisseh, Blida, Talat al-Aziziyah, the Litani River, the Khardali area, Naqoura, al-Tayyeh and Deir Siryan are being bombarded. Israeli aircraft launched raids on the Litani River, Khiyam and Markaba. The Lebanese army stated that Israeli forces breached the Blue Line and marched 400 meters deep into Lebanese territory in the areas of Khirbet Yaroun and Bab al-Adaisseh, then withdrew after a short period. It stated that a Lebanese soldier was injured as a result of an Israeli drone attack while he was working with a unit of the Lebanese army to open the Marjeyoun-Hasbaya road at the entrance to the town of Kokba.
